Navajo weaving (Navajo: diyogí) are textiles produced by Navajo people, who are based near the Four Corners area of the United States. Navajo textiles are highly regarded and have been sought after as trade items for more than 150 years. WebNavajo pictorial rugs are those that incorporate representational images of people and objects into the woven design. Such weavings were rare before the 1940s - and are often quite valuable today. These early pictorials would typically incorporate small elements (feathers, arrows, animals, and the like) into a larger geometric-patterned design. circle of beauty tredegarWebFrom the inception of Navajo weaving around 1700, weaving has provided an important economic benefit to the Navajo tribe and a fine outlet for their artistic talents. Today, Navajo rugs are made in the weaver's home or hogan on vertical looms using the same methods they have mastered for over three hundred years.
